  • "A day in the life, a moment of connection with God is a lifetime. Every breath we take is a world of opportunity. Every moment.
    Time looks like a heartless, relentless march forever forward to our end. As poet William Carlos Williams said, “Time is a storm in which we are all lost.” But is time a rapidly dwindling, limited resource that we must spend frivolously before it’s all gone? Maybe time isn’t a desperate scrabble to use it all up - before we run out of it. The English word ‘moment’ comes from the Latin word momentum, implying relentless movement - The march of time. The Hebrew word for time - rega, comes from ragua, which means a state of calm or rest. The rest of your life.
